Starting Point and Arrival

The adventure kicks off at Lofoten Adventures in Svolvær, a hub for outdoor activities in the region. The meeting point is straightforward, and the staff are clear about what to expect. With a maximum group size of 10, you’ll find a friendly, intimate atmosphere where questions are welcomed.

The Itinerary and Highlights

The tour lasts approximately three hours, giving plenty of time to enjoy the ride without feeling rushed. It’s a guided experience, so you’ll be traveling with a professional captain and a nature guide who will share fascinating insights into the local ecology and marine life.

  • The journey begins with a scenic cruise around the islands, focusing on spotting Seabirds like gulls, guillemots, and puffins, depending on the season. The experts are quite good at helping you spot these birds, often pointing out their behaviors and significance.
  • Next, the boat ventures toward Skrova Island, renowned for its natural beauty and birdlife. Here, you can take photos of the quaint islands and get a sense of this remote corner of Norway.
  • As the boat heads toward Henningsvær, you’ll enjoy sweeping views of the rugged coastline and possibly glimpse marine mammals. The guides often share stories about the area’s geology and ecology, making the trip both scenic and educational.

Wildlife Encounters

The main draw? The chance to see white-tailed eagles, majestic birds soaring overhead, and seals basking on rocks or swimming nearby. The guides use their extensive knowledge and experience to help you spot these creatures, even from a distance. Many reviews emphasize the guides’ professionalism and their knack for making wildlife sightings more likely.

In season, you might even catch a glimpse of orcas or whales, adding an extra thrill to the trip. The experience of being on a fast RIB boat in these Arctic waters amplifies the feeling of adventure, and many travelers find the ride exhilarating rather than intimidating, provided they’re dressed warmly.

Comfort and Safety

The tour includes thermal suits, gloves, life jackets, and protective eyewear. The Arctic waters can be cold and choppy, so dressing in layers is advised. The thermal suits are a big plus, allowing you to focus on the scenery and animals instead of shivering. The snacks and hot drinks served on board help keep everyone comfortable, especially if the weather turns brisk.

Weather and Seasickness

Since the tour depends on weather, it might be canceled in poor conditions, but the company’s policy offers full refunds in such cases. For those sensitive to seasickness, taking medication beforehand is recommended, as the boat can move quickly and bounce over waves. The small group size helps keep the ride manageable and more personal.

Who Will Love This Tour?

Lofoten: Sea Safari & Sightseeing Adventure by RIB - Who Will Love This Tour?
This adventure is perfect for wildlife lovers, photographers, and curious travelers who want more than just scenery — they want a chance to see animals in their natural environment. It’s ideal for those comfortable on a boat, eager to learn about Arctic marine life, and willing to dress warmly.

However, it’s not suitable for children under 8, pregnant women, or those under 4 ft 6 in (140 cm) due to safety and comfort reasons. Also, if you’re prone to seasickness, plan accordingly. If you’re seeking a relaxing cruise with minimal movement, this might be a bit too lively.
